"Limpid" Meaning

Meaning: Clear, transparent, and free from doubt or uncertainty; having a calm and peaceful quality.

"Limpid" Examples

Limpid


A limpid word or thing is one that is crystal clear, transparent, and easy to understand or see.

Example Sentences


The limpid water of the mountain spring was refreshing on a hot summer day.
The professor's limpid explanation of the complex mathematical concept made it easy for students to grasp.
She wore a limpid silver necklace that sparkled against her pale skin.
The limpid directions on the packaging made it simple to assemble the furniture.
The poet's words flowed like limpid streams, conveying the serenity of nature.
